Trademark

I was just reading a this post on the Boing Boing site, and it had a sentence that I found interesting for the Levi Strauss trademark drama.

"Trademark does not protect owners from others profiting on their marks --
trademark's purpose is to prevent vendors from misleading the public about the
origin of goods and services. If you use someone else's trademark ... you're totally in the clear, provided that the purchaser doesn't get confused about whose product he's buying."

IANAL but from that, it sounds like many of our favourite jeans could have arcuates and tabs?
